The ratio of almonds to chocolate chips is 1/8 cup of almonds for every 3/4 cup of chocolate chips.

To find the amount of almonds needed, we can set up the following proportion:

1/8 cup almonds / 3/4 cup chocolate chips = x / 3 cups chocolate chips

Cross multiplying, we get:

(1/8)(3) = (3/4)(x)
3/8 = 3x/4

To solve for x, we can cross multiply again:

4(3/8) = 3x
12/8 = 3x
3/2 = 3x
x = 1/2 or 0.5 cup

Therefore, Luis will need 0.5 cups of almonds. The correct answer is: 0.5 cup.
